.Configurator-module__lY8a-a__wrap{--fieldH:36px;gap:16px;display:grid}.Configurator-module__lY8a-a__h1{text-align:center;margin:0;font-size:28px;font-weight:700}.Configurator-module__lY8a-a__card{background:#1c1c1e;border:1px solid #ffffff14;border-radius:14px;gap:10px;padding:12px;display:grid;box-shadow:0 1px 2px #00000059}.Configurator-module__lY8a-a__topRow{flex-wrap:wrap;align-items:center;gap:12px;display:flex}.Configurator-module__lY8a-a__gridRows{gap:8px;display:grid}.Configurator-module__lY8a-a__globalRow{background:#141416;border:1px solid #ffffff1a;border-radius:12px;flex-wrap:wrap;justify-content:flex-start;align-items:flex-start;gap:clamp(2px,.8vw,8px);padding:10px;display:flex}.Configurator-module__lY8a-a__globalRow>*{flex:0 260px;min-width:180px}@media (orientation:landscape){.Configurator-module__lY8a-a__globalRow{flex-wrap:nowrap}.Configurator-module__lY8a-a__globalRow>*{flex:1 1 0;min-width:0}.Configurator-module__lY8a-a__itemRow2{flex-wrap:nowrap}.Configurator-module__lY8a-a__itemRow2>.Configurator-module__lY8a-a__stepper{flex:1 1 0;min-width:0}}.Configurator-module__lY8a-a__itemsGrid{gap:10px;display:grid}.Configurator-module__lY8a-a__itemRow1{grid-template-columns:1fr 1fr 1fr 1fr 1fr 1fr 44px;align-items:center;gap:10px;display:grid}.Configurator-module__lY8a-a__itemRow2{flex-wrap:wrap;justify-content:flex-start;align-items:flex-start;gap:clamp(2px,.8vw,8px);display:flex}.Configurator-module__lY8a-a__itemRow2>.Configurator-module__lY8a-a__stepper{flex:0 260px;min-width:180px}.Configurator-module__lY8a-a__rowTrash{flex:none;align-self:stretch;align-items:center;display:flex}.Configurator-module__lY8a-a__trashBtn{color:#ffd5d5;background:#3a1f1f;border:1px solid #ffffff24;border-radius:12px;justify-content:center;align-items:center;min-width:44px;min-height:44px;display:inline-flex}.Configurator-module__lY8a-a__trashBtn:disabled{opacity:.45;cursor:not-allowed}.Configurator-module__lY8a-a__iconBtn{color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1a;border-radius:12px;justify-content:center;align-items:center;min-width:44px;min-height:44px;padding:0;display:inline-flex}.Configurator-module__lY8a-a__iconBtn:active{transform:scale(.98)}.Configurator-module__lY8a-a__textInput{box-sizing:border-box;color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1a;border-radius:12px;max-width:100%;line-height:1.1;min-height:var(--fieldH)!important;height:var(--fieldH)!important;padding:6px 10px!important}.Configurator-module__lY8a-a__segment{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.Configurator-module__lY8a-a__segmentBtn{color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1a;border-radius:12px;min-height:44px;padding:10px 12px;font-size:14px;line-height:1}.Configurator-module__lY8a-a__segmentBtnActive{background:#0a84ff;border-color:#ffffff1f}.Configurator-module__lY8a-a__previewCell{justify-content:flex-start;align-items:center;gap:8px;min-width:0;display:flex}.Configurator-module__lY8a-a__clearBtn{border-radius:12px;min-width:44px;min-height:44px}.Configurator-module__lY8a-a__fileName{color:#f5f5f7d1;white-space:nowrap;text-overflow:ellipsis;max-width:110px;font-size:12px;overflow:hidden}.Configurator-module__lY8a-a__muted{color:#6b7280;font-size:12px}.Configurator-module__lY8a-a__muted2{color:#9ca3af;font-size:12px}.Configurator-module__lY8a-a__btnRow{flex-wrap:wrap;gap:8px;display:flex}.Configurator-module__lY8a-a__primaryBtn{color:#fff;background:#0a84ff;border:0;border-radius:12px;padding:12px 16px;font-size:16px}.Configurator-module__lY8a-a__secondaryBtn{color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1a;border-radius:12px;padding:12px 16px;font-size:16px}.Configurator-module__lY8a-a__rollCard{background:#1c1c1e;border:1px solid #ffffff1a;border-radius:14px;gap:10px;padding:12px;display:grid;position:relative}.Configurator-module__lY8a-a__rollBadge{color:#f5f5f7d9;background:#00000040;border:1px solid #ffffff24;border-radius:999px;padding:6px 10px;font-size:12px;position:absolute;top:12px;right:12px}button{cursor:pointer;color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1f}input{color:#f5f5f7;background:#2c2c2e;border:1px solid #ffffff1a;border-radius:12px;max-width:100%;padding:8px 10px;font-size:16px}input:not([type=checkbox]):not([type=file]){min-height:var(--fieldH);height:var(--fieldH)}input::-moz-placeholder{color:#f5f5f78c}input::placeholder{color:#f5f5f78c}input[type=checkbox]{height:auto;min-height:auto}.Configurator-module__lY8a-a__stepper{flex-wrap:nowrap;align-items:center;gap:6px;min-width:0;display:flex}.Configurator-module__lY8a-a__stepper .Configurator-module__lY8a-a__withSuffix{flex:auto;min-width:0;display:block}.Configurator-module__lY8a-a__stepperBtns{flex:none;min-width:44px}.Configurator-module__lY8a-a__stepperInput{width:100%;min-width:0;padding-top:6px;padding-bottom:6px;height:var(--fieldH)!important;min-height:var(--fieldH)!important}.Configurator-module__lY8a-a__stepperBtns{flex-direction:column;gap:6px;display:flex}.Configurator-module__lY8a-a__withSuffix{display:inline-block;position:relative}.Configurator-module__lY8a-a__suffix{color:#f5f5f7a6;pointer-events:none;font-size:13px;position:absolute;top:50%;right:10px;transform:translateY(-50%)}.Configurator-module__lY8a-a__suffixInput{padding-right:40px}.Configurator-module__lY8a-a__prefix{color:#f5f5f7bf;pointer-events:none;align-items:center;display:flex;position:absolute;top:50%;left:10px;transform:translateY(-50%)}.Configurator-module__lY8a-a__prefixRotate90{transform:translateY(-50%)rotate(90deg)}.Configurator-module__lY8a-a__prefixInput{padding-left:38px}.Configurator-module__lY8a-a__stepBtn{border-radius:12px;justify-content:center;align-items:center;min-width:44px;min-height:44px;padding:0 10px;font-size:18px;line-height:1;display:inline-flex}.Configurator-module__lY8a-a__icon{width:18px;height:18px;display:block}.Configurator-module__lY8a-a__pillBtn{background:#2c2c2e;border:1px solid #ffffff24;border-radius:999px;min-width:44px;min-height:44px;padding:0 14px}.Configurator-module__lY8a-a__pillBtn:active{transform:scale(.98)}.Configurator-module__lY8a-a__tableInput{text-align:center;color:#f4f4f5;background:#27272a;border:1px solid #3f3f46;width:4rem;border-radius:8px!important;height:auto!important;min-height:auto!important;padding:6px 8px!important;font-size:14px!important}.Configurator-module__lY8a-a__tableInput:focus{box-shadow:none;border-color:#06b6d4!important;outline:none!important}.Configurator-module__lY8a-a__hideOnMobile{display:revert}.Configurator-module__lY8a-a__showOnMobile{display:none!important}.Configurator-module__lY8a-a__stepperWrap{display:contents}.Configurator-module__lY8a-a__stepBtnSm{display:none!important}@media (max-width:720px){.Configurator-module__lY8a-a__h1{text-align:left;font-size:18px}.Configurator-module__lY8a-a__card{max-width:100%;padding:10px}.Configurator-module__lY8a-a__topRow{flex-direction:column;align-items:stretch;gap:8px}.Configurator-module__lY8a-a__textInput{align-self:flex-start;width:100%;height:44px!important;min-height:44px!important;max-height:44px!important}input:not([type=checkbox]):not([type=file]){align-self:flex-start;height:44px!important;min-height:44px!important;max-height:44px!important}.Configurator-module__lY8a-a__dropzone{min-height:80px!important;padding:16px 12px!important}.Configurator-module__lY8a-a__gridRows>div:first-child{min-height:100px!important;padding:16px 12px!important}.Configurator-module__lY8a-a__globalRow{flex-direction:column;gap:8px}.Configurator-module__lY8a-a__globalRow>*{flex:auto;width:100%;min-width:0}.Configurator-module__lY8a-a__itemRow1{grid-template-columns:1fr 1fr;grid-auto-rows:auto;gap:6px}.Configurator-module__lY8a-a__itemRow1>:nth-child(7){grid-column:2;justify-self:end}.Configurator-module__lY8a-a__itemRow2{gap:6px}.Configurator-module__lY8a-a__itemRow2>.Configurator-module__lY8a-a__stepper{flex:auto;min-width:0}.Configurator-module__lY8a-a__topRow>*{min-width:0!important;max-width:100%!important}.Configurator-module__lY8a-a__topRow input{width:100%!important}.Configurator-module__lY8a-a__wrap{max-width:100vw;overflow-x:hidden}.Configurator-module__lY8a-a__card{max-width:100%;overflow:hidden}.Configurator-module__lY8a-a__wrap{--fieldH:44px;gap:12px}button{border-radius:12px;min-height:44px}.Configurator-module__lY8a-a__rollBadge{padding:4px 8px;font-size:11px}.Configurator-module__lY8a-a__suffix{right:12px}.text-center.text-sm.text-zinc-500.uppercase{white-space:nowrap;text-overflow:clip;overflow:visible!important}.Configurator-module__lY8a-a__dropzone{min-height:70px!important;max-height:120px!important;padding:12px!important}.Configurator-module__lY8a-a__dropzone button{width:auto!important}.Configurator-module__lY8a-a__wrap *{box-sizing:border-box;max-width:100%}.Configurator-module__lY8a-a__rollCard{overflow-x:auto!important}:is(.Configurator-module__lY8a-a__stickyBar,.fixed.bottom-0){padding:6px 12px!important}:is(.fixed.bottom-0 .text-xs.text-zinc-500.uppercase,.fixed.bottom-0 .text-xs.text-zinc-500:not(.text-cyan-400):not(.text-emerald-400),.fixed.bottom-0 .text-xs.text-zinc-400,.fixed.bottom-0 .text-xs.text-zinc-500){display:none!important}.fixed.bottom-0 .text-2xl{font-size:1.1rem!important;line-height:1.2!important}.fixed.bottom-0 button:not(.bg-green-600):not(.bg-zinc-700){display:none!important}:is(.fixed.bottom-0 .bg-green-600,.fixed.bottom-0 .bg-zinc-700){padding:8px 16px!important;font-size:15px!important}.fixed.bottom-0 .max-w-6xl{gap:8px!important}.Configurator-module__lY8a-a__hideOnMobile{display:none!important}.Configurator-module__lY8a-a__showOnMobile{display:inline!important}.Configurator-module__lY8a-a__stepperWrap{align-items:center;gap:3px;display:flex!important}.Configurator-module__lY8a-a__stepBtnSm{color:#f4f4f5;cursor:pointer;background:#3f3f46;border:1px solid #ffffff1f;flex-shrink:0;justify-content:center;align-items:center;font-size:15px;font-weight:700;border-radius:6px!important;width:26px!important;height:26px!important;min-height:26px!important;padding:0!important;display:flex!important}.Configurator-module__lY8a-a__rollCard>div:first-child{flex-wrap:wrap!important;gap:6px!important}.Configurator-module__lY8a-a__itemRow{grid-template-rows:auto auto!important;grid-template-columns:auto auto auto auto!important;align-items:center!important;gap:6px 8px!important;display:grid!important}.Configurator-module__lY8a-a__itemRow>div:first-child{grid-area:1/1/auto/-1!important}.Configurator-module__lY8a-a__itemRow>div:first-child .Configurator-module__lY8a-a__w-16{width:44px!important;min-width:44px!important;height:44px!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(2){flex-direction:column!important;grid-area:2/1/auto/2!important;align-items:flex-start!important;gap:4px!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(2):before{content:"↔ ↕ cm";color:#71717a;text-transform:uppercase;letter-spacing:.05em;font-size:9px;display:block}.Configurator-module__lY8a-a__itemRow>div:nth-child(3){flex-direction:column!important;grid-area:2/2/auto/3!important;justify-content:center!important;align-items:center!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(3):before{content:"⭐ DPI";color:#71717a;text-transform:uppercase;letter-spacing:.05em;text-align:center;margin-bottom:2px;font-size:9px;display:block}.Configurator-module__lY8a-a__itemRow>div:nth-child(4){flex-flow:column!important;grid-area:2/3/auto/4!important;align-items:center!important;gap:4px!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(4):before{content:"Qtà";color:#71717a;text-transform:uppercase;letter-spacing:.05em;text-align:center;font-size:9px;display:block}.Configurator-module__lY8a-a__itemRow>div:nth-child(4)>div{align-items:center!important;gap:3px!important;display:flex!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(5){flex-direction:column!important;grid-area:2/4/auto/5!important;justify-content:flex-end!important;align-items:flex-end!important;gap:4px!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(5):before{content:" ";font-size:9px;display:block}.Configurator-module__lY8a-a__stepperWrap{align-items:center!important;gap:3px!important;width:100%!important;display:flex!important}.Configurator-module__lY8a-a__stepperWrap input{text-align:center!important;flex:0 0 44px!important;width:44px!important;min-width:0!important}.Configurator-module__lY8a-a__stepBtnSm{color:#f4f4f5;cursor:pointer;background:#3f3f46;border:1px solid #ffffff1f;flex-shrink:0;font-size:14px;font-weight:700;border-radius:6px!important;justify-content:center!important;align-items:center!important;width:24px!important;height:24px!important;min-height:24px!important;padding:0!important;display:flex!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(4) button{width:24px!important;height:24px!important;min-height:24px!important;font-size:14px!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(4) input{text-align:center!important;width:36px!important;min-width:0!important}.Configurator-module__lY8a-a__itemRow>div:nth-child(5) button{width:28px!important;height:28px!important;min-height:28px!important}}
